Resource Awards 2008

 

Do you know of a community recycling project that deserves recognition? Think the scheme where you work is the most innovative of its kind? Are you putting real value back into the community and diverting an impressive tonnage of material from landfill?

 

If the answer to any of these question is ‘YES!’ then you should nominate your local community recycling project for the Resource Awards 2008 and give yourselves the chance to win £2,500!

 

Jennie Chapman of the Vine Project, winner of the Community Recycling Project of the Year 2006, said: “I would encourage people to nominate an organisation that they know, even if you think that the organisation is too small or new for such awards – we thought that, and it is only thanks to the belief that our nominator had in the Vine Project that we were entered. Winning the award has given the charity a real credibility with potential funders, and has given a huge boost to all our volunteers and staff”

 

 

2008 Categories

 

Biffa Climate Conscious Award

 

Yell Partnership Award

 

Berryman Kerbside Project of the Year

 

Novelis Community Recycling Project of the Year

 

Individual Contribution to the Community Sector

 

The 2008 awards will be presented on 4 June at the Community Recycling Network annual conference in London. Nominations close 19 May. Each winning project will receive £2,500. The Individual Contribution category has no financial prize, but the winner receives a paid-up subscription to Resource magazine. All winners receive an award trophy.
